PearのServices_JSONを使ってPHPの変数を簡単にJSON形式にするサンプル
2006年11月22日-
スポンサード リンク
PearのServices_JSONを使ってPHPの変数を簡単にJSON形式にするサンプル。
以前、「json用PHP機能拡張 php-json」というエントリで、PHP用のエクステンションを紹介しましたが、
インストールが面倒、という場合、PEARのServices_JSONが使えます。
<?php
require_once('Services/JSON.php');
$json = new Services_JSON();
$obj = array(
'id' => array('foo', 'bar', array('aa' => 'bb')),
'foobar' => $string,
'a' => 123 ,
'b' => true
);
$js = $json->encode($obj);
echo $js;
?>
要は、new Serivces_JSON() して、$json->encode(変換したい変数); で終わりです。
かなりお手軽で便利です。
尚、日本語を使う場合はUTF-8の変数を渡す必要があります。
関連エントリ
スポンサード リンク
Advertisements
SITE PROFILE
最新のブログ記事(新着順)
- 可愛くアニメーションする「beautifully crafted animated icons」
- アイソメトリックなアイコンがアイコンがPNG,SVGでゲットできる「Isoicons」
- ユニークなカタカナフォントtorisippo
- 美しいメッシュグラデーションをCSSで簡単に取得できる「MSHR」
- TailwindCSSなサイトで使える100以上のアニメーションエフェクト「animata」
- SVG形式のテック系企業のロゴを簡単にゲットできる「Svgl」
- 統一感のある色味を一括生成できるツール「The good colors」
- くちばしフォント【商用可】
- 小説表紙などに使えそうな商用可なフォント「になロマン」
- 筆で書いたようなカナ書体「筆竹仮名B」
- 過去のエントリ